Fuel pump connection
Got new fuel pump with the fuel valve included but don’t see how is the old banjo connection going to be attached to the new pump.
I appreciate your suggestions. ![]() ![]()

You need a cap from Len, boxtergt, once you put the banjo on the new pump.
![]() Alternatively, you can remove the check valve fitting, and use the adapter that will fit your stock bolt that goes through the banjo. You may or may not have hot start problems if you go this route. ![]() You also need the rubber boots over the terminals (not shown) and which I added later.
